*** Squash blossom necklaces originated in the 19th century, blending Native American craft with Spanish influences. The naja pendant was adapted from Spanish horse bridles, while the "squash blossoms" are silver beads resembling flower buds, symbolizing growth and fertility. Worn traditionally during important ceremonies, they represent wealth and status among Navajo, Hopi, and Zuni tribes. Today, they remain iconic symbols of Native American heritage, admired for their bold design and craftsmanship. ***
